Intracranial stenting
"In order to promote the efficacy of the stent to reopen the target vessel, there are two requirments prior stenting: First, balloon angioplasty can be performed at operators' discretion based on angiographic findings. Second, a dual antiplatelet therapy protocol is considered essential to maintain stent patency, and therefore should be introduced before stent implantation whenever possible.~Permanent Intracranial can then be performed according to the standard technique: An autoexpandable intracranial stent (Neuroform Atlas 4x24mm) is deployed though a dedicated microcatheter over the target refractory occlusion The only stent system allowed is the Neuroform Atlas 4x24mm (Stryker Neurovascular) The anti-thrombotic drugs used, their route of administration, the choice of navigation equipment are left to the discretion of the team in charge of the patient. A standardized anti-thrombotic protocol will be proposed as an indication."
Optimal medical care, without additional endovascular procedures
"The control group represents the standard therapeutic strategy for refractory vascular occlusions, which consists of stopping the procedure without performing any additional mechanical thrombectomy attempts.~In this group, the procedure will be stopped after randomization and a control seriography will be performed to confirm the persistent nature of the intracranial occlusion.~The patient will benefit from the best medical care available, which may include any medical treatment including a dual anti-platelet therapy if the therapeutic team deems it necessary (Standard medical care may also include (non-exhaustive list):~* Nursing~* Nursing care~* Symptomatic treatments: analgesics for example~* Systematic clinical monitoring and control imaging if necessary~* Rehabilitation if necessary)"
